<< Long term unemployment | Main | Coca Farmers v/ Drug War >> July 16, 2002Killing Library Access to Gov DocsResponding to a bid by the Bush administration group to privatize the operations of the Government Printing Office, library groups worry about losing access to documents normally deposited by the GPO in depository libraries around the country. It just adds to the closing of public access to government information that the administration has accellerated. Posted by Nathan at July 16, 2002 02:06 AM Related posts:
